2025-2026 Regular Session • California Legislature
AB82: Health care: legally protected health care activity.
Legislative Summary
An act to amend Sections 6215.1, 6215.2, 6218, 6218.01, and 6218.05 of the Government Code, to amend Sections 11165 and 11190 of the Health and Safety Code, and to amend Sections 629.51, 1269b, and 13778.2 of the Penal Code, relating to health care.
